Gutter cleaning is an essential part of home maintenance, as clogged gutters can lead to a host of problems including water damage, roof leaks, and even foundation issues. While there are various methods to clean gutters, one effective and eco-friendly option is using water.
Water is a natural and readily available resource that can effectively remove debris and leaves from your gutters. It is a safe and non-toxic option, as opposed to using harsh chemicals or manual methods like scooping out the debris by hand.
1. Efficient cleaning: Water can quickly flush out leaves, twigs, and other debris that may be blocking your gutters. The force of the water helps to dislodge stubborn build-up, ensuring a thorough cleaning.
2. Cost-effective: Using water for gutter cleaning is a cost-effective solution as it requires minimal equipment. All you need is a hose with a nozzle attachment or a pressure washer to get the job done.
3. Environmentally friendly: Unlike chemical cleaners, water is a natural and eco-friendly option. It does not pose any harm to plants, animals, or the environment.
1. Safety first: Before you begin, make sure to wear protective gloves and safety goggles to shield yourself from any debris that may fly out during the cleaning process.
2. Position your ladder: Set up a sturdy ladder near the section of gutter you plan to clean first. Ensure that the ladder is secure and stable before climbing up.
3. Attach the nozzle: If using a hose, attach a nozzle with a high-pressure setting to maximize the cleaning power. Alternatively, a pressure washer with an adjustable wand can also be used.
4. Start cleaning: Position the nozzle or wand at the downspout opening and work your way along the gutter, directing the water towards the opposite end. This will help flush out any debris and ensure a thorough cleaning.
5. Check for blockages: As you clean, keep an eye out for any blockages or areas that require extra attention. Use the water pressure to dislodge any stubborn debris.
6. Rinse and repeat: Once you have cleaned one section, move the ladder to the next area and repeat the process until all gutters are clear of debris.
